Your Coding Assistant Has Been Quietly Writing 640 Terabytes a Year to Your SSD
A feedback log buried in OpenAI’s Codex CLI could write an estimated 640 TB per year: enough to chew through the endurance rating your SSD warranty is counting on. Then something rare happened: it got fixed.
In an exclusive this publication can confirm because the issue tracker is public, a SQLite feedback log inside OpenAI’s Codex CLI was reported to write an estimated 640 terabytes per year. That is the kind of sustained write volume that quietly spends down the endurance rating your solid-state drive’s warranty is counting on.
The report (openai/codex #28224, filed June 14) detonated on contact: 506 reactions (422 of them a grim thumbs-up of solidarity, 26 a darker laugh) and 80 comments of developers running df -h with the expression of someone checking a smoke alarm at 3 a.m.
Then, the twist this column lives for: redemption. By June 23 the author closed their own issue, crediting three merged pull requests (#29432 and #29457 in 0.142.0, #29599 to follow in 0.143.0) that together cut roughly 85% of the logging. “So let me close this issue,” they wrote, with the quiet dignity of someone who filed a bug, watched it get fixed, and tidied up after themselves.
Nine days, start to finish. The labels say bug, CLI, performance. The real label is closure, and a reminder that the most-reacted disaster of the week was also one of the fastest to get patched.
